Output e308b5859c55a6797ef5eb11032f655b14ebb8ec8253229d503c58a0d636f414:1

value
26711392
script pubkey
OP_0 OP_PUSHBYTES_20 5c0f3ff34a0a71f4dfb69443937a695069637fa4
address
ltc1qts8nlu62pfclfhakj3pex7nf2p5kxlay79yu2e
transaction
e308b5859c55a6797ef5eb11032f655b14ebb8ec8253229d503c58a0d636f414
spent
true